Uses of Interface
com.github.kagkarlsson.scheduler.task.TaskInstanceId
-
-
Uses of TaskInstanceId in com.github.kagkarlsson.scheduler
Methods in com.github.kagkarlsson.scheduler that return TaskInstanceId Modifier and Type Method Description TaskInstanceIdScheduledExecution. getTaskInstance()TaskInstanceIdClientEvent.ClientEventContext. getTaskInstanceId()Methods in com.github.kagkarlsson.scheduler with parameters of type TaskInstanceId Modifier and Type Method Description voidScheduler. cancel(TaskInstanceId taskInstanceId)voidSchedulerClient. cancel(TaskInstanceId taskInstanceId)Removes/Cancels an execution.voidSchedulerClient.StandardSchedulerClient. cancel(TaskInstanceId taskInstanceId)default Optional<Execution>TaskRepository. getExecution(TaskInstanceId taskInstance)Optional<ScheduledExecution<Object>>Scheduler. getScheduledExecution(TaskInstanceId taskInstanceId)Optional<ScheduledExecution<Object>>SchedulerClient. getScheduledExecution(TaskInstanceId taskInstanceId)Gets the details for a specific scheduled execution.Optional<ScheduledExecution<Object>>SchedulerClient.StandardSchedulerClient. getScheduledExecution(TaskInstanceId taskInstanceId)booleanScheduler. reschedule(TaskInstanceId taskInstanceId, Instant newExecutionTime)<T> booleanScheduler. reschedule(TaskInstanceId taskInstanceId, Instant newExecutionTime, T newData)booleanSchedulerClient. reschedule(TaskInstanceId taskInstanceId, Instant newExecutionTime)Update an existing execution to a new execution-time.<T> booleanSchedulerClient. reschedule(TaskInstanceId taskInstanceId, Instant newExecutionTime, T newData)Update an existing execution with a new execution-time and new task-data.booleanSchedulerClient.StandardSchedulerClient. reschedule(TaskInstanceId taskInstanceId, Instant newExecutionTime)<T> booleanSchedulerClient.StandardSchedulerClient. reschedule(TaskInstanceId taskInstanceId, Instant newExecutionTime, T newData)Constructors in com.github.kagkarlsson.scheduler with parameters of type TaskInstanceId Constructor Description ClientEventContext(ClientEvent.EventType eventType, TaskInstanceId taskInstanceId, Instant executionTime) -
Uses of TaskInstanceId in com.github.kagkarlsson.scheduler.event
Methods in com.github.kagkarlsson.scheduler.event with parameters of type TaskInstanceId Modifier and Type Method Description voidAbstractSchedulerListener. onExecutionScheduled(TaskInstanceId taskInstanceId, Instant executionTime)voidSchedulerListener. onExecutionScheduled(TaskInstanceId taskInstanceId, Instant executionTime)Execution scheduled either by theSchedulerClientor by aCompletionHandlervoidSchedulerListeners. onExecutionScheduled(TaskInstanceId taskInstanceId, Instant executionTime) -
Uses of TaskInstanceId in com.github.kagkarlsson.scheduler.stats
Methods in com.github.kagkarlsson.scheduler.stats with parameters of type TaskInstanceId Modifier and Type Method Description voidStatsRegistryAdapter. onExecutionScheduled(TaskInstanceId taskInstanceId, Instant executionTime) -
Uses of TaskInstanceId in com.github.kagkarlsson.scheduler.task
Subinterfaces of TaskInstanceId in com.github.kagkarlsson.scheduler.task Modifier and Type Interface Description interfaceSchedulableInstance<T>Classes in com.github.kagkarlsson.scheduler.task that implement TaskInstanceId Modifier and Type Class Description classExecutionclassSchedulableTaskInstance<T>classScheduledTaskInstanceclassTaskInstance<T>static classTaskInstanceId.StandardTaskInstanceIdMethods in com.github.kagkarlsson.scheduler.task that return TaskInstanceId Modifier and Type Method Description default TaskInstanceIdTask. instanceId(String id)default TaskInstanceIdTaskDescriptor. instanceId(String id)TaskInstanceIdTaskWithDataDescriptor. instanceId(String id)Deprecated.TaskInstanceIdTaskWithoutDataDescriptor. instanceId(String id)Deprecated.static TaskInstanceIdTaskInstanceId. of(String taskName, String id) -
Uses of TaskInstanceId in com.github.kagkarlsson.scheduler.task.helper
Methods in com.github.kagkarlsson.scheduler.task.helper that return TaskInstanceId Modifier and Type Method Description TaskInstanceIdRecurringTask. getDefaultTaskInstance()
-